Famous Figures of Christ College Brecon
Jonathan Morgan
The book consists of a miscellany of historical narrative and idiosyncratic reminiscence about a variety of different individuals associated with Christ College, who have distinguished themselves one way or another in a particular field of endeavour. It is, in essence, a personal selection; it makes no claim to be a comprehensive historical account.
We start with the origins of the foundation and of the School, so there are introductory chapters on the Dominican Friary founded on the site and on Henry VIII, the School's founder. The author then highlights the contribution of Breconians to the Church, the military, to culture, including the visual arts, to the legal profession, to politics and to sport, predominantly rugby football. Alongside these chapters there are more personal reminiscences on families. The only female highlighted in this otherwise exclusively male story is represented in the personal account of her unique experience by Tori James, the first Welsh woman to climb Everest.
All this is presented with sensitivity and affection. The author's pride in the achievements of Christ College is evident on every page. With an introduction by DP Davis.
